Biographie

My first album, The Day of Forgotten Emotions, was released in March 2019 with a cover by Jean-Philippe Munoz. My last EP Once upon a time ..., was released in April 2021, the cover is directly inspired by a creation by Andrey Bobir. These two albums were mixed at the Studio du Frigo in Albi by Victor Pezet. Christophe Chapelle did the mastering at Sinetracks Mastering in Blagnac. For the broadcast, I called on the distributor iMusician. This achievement is the fruit of a long journey dating back to my teenage years. Indeed, it was during this period that I began to be immersed in musical trends such as Cold-Wave, New-Wave, industrial music, EBM, etc. The discovery of the French group T21 and their sound universe finally convinced me to acquire my first Sampler. Then the demands of life took me away from music for a while. But as with any activity driven by sincere passion, the lack gradually made itself felt; The desire to reconnect with musical creation prompted me to set up my own Home Studio. By composing these two concept albums, I wanted to explore a dystopian universe in which the listener would have the leisure to immerse himself by fabricating his own stories and letting his emotions speak freely. The musical color echoes a chronic melancholy, a disenchantment, however, imbued with a glimmer of hope that lights a path to a possible reconstruction. The composition of each piece is for me an initiatory journey that takes the time to build up step by step: first the composition and the search for sounds, then the arrangements, and finally the elaboration of the Sound Design. Imaging is also a major step in this creative process. Ultimately, my work must above all be a reflection of my demand for authenticity, my trademark. Wishing you good listening.
